Hardwood Installation in Gilbert, AZ
Hardwood installation services involve the process of laying down high-quality wooden flooring in residential properties. These projects typically include preparing the subfloor, selecting the appropriate type of hardwood, and expertly installing planks to create a durable and attractive surface. Homeowners often seek this service for renovations, new construction, or to upgrade existing flooring to achieve a classic, timeless look that enhances the overall aesthetic of living spaces such as living rooms, bedrooms, and hallways.
Property owners usually want to understand the different types of hardwood options available, including solid and engineered wood, as well as the durability and maintenance requirements of each. Additionally, it’s important to consider the scope of the project, such as whether the installation involves a single room or multiple areas, and whether any subfloor repairs or preparations are needed prior to installation. Clarifying these details helps ensure that the hardwood flooring project meets expectations and complements the property's style and usage.

Common Hardwood Installation Jobs
Hardwood Floor Installation - provides a durable and attractive surface for living spaces.
Pre-Finished Hardwood - offers quick installation with minimal disruption to the home.
Engineered Hardwood - suitable for areas with fluctuating humidity levels.
Solid Hardwood - ideal for custom staining and refinishing over time.
Subfloor Preparation - ensures a stable and level foundation for hardwood flooring.
Floor Replacement - replaces existing flooring with new hardwood for a refreshed look.
Hardwood Installation Questions
What types of hardwood flooring are available for installation? There are various options including oak, maple, cherry, and exotic woods, each offering different looks and durability levels suitable for residential and commercial spaces.
Is hardwood installation su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, hardwood floors can be installed in high-traffic areas, especially when selecting harder wood species and proper finishing to enhance wear resistance.
What preparation is needed before hardwood installation? The subfloor should be clean, level, and dry to ensure proper adhesion and stability of the hardwood flooring.
Can hardwood flooring be installed over existing floors? In some cases, hardwood can be installed over existing flooring if the surface is stable and suitable for fastening or gluing down the new planks.
